Air pollution is a pressing issue that affects millions of people worldwide. One of the most significant contributors to air pollution is airborne particulate, which refers to tiny solid or liquid particles suspended in the air. These particles can come from various sources, including vehicle emissions, industrial discharges, and natural phenomena such as wildfires and volcanic eruptions. Understanding the impact of airborne particulate on human health and the environment is crucial for developing effective strategies to combat air pollution.The composition of airborne particulate varies widely depending on the source and location. For instance, urban areas often experience higher levels of particulate matter due to traffic and construction activities. In contrast, rural regions may face challenges from agricultural practices and dust storms. The size of these particles is also important; those that are smaller than 2.5 micrometers, known as PM2.5, can penetrate deep into the lungs and even enter the bloodstream, posing serious health risks.Research has shown that exposure to airborne particulate can lead to a range of health issues, including respiratory diseases, cardiovascular problems, and even premature death. Vulnerable populations, such as children, the elderly, and individuals with pre-existing health conditions, are particularly at risk. Moreover, long-term exposure to high levels of airborne particulate has been linked to reduced life expectancy and diminished quality of life.In addition to its health impacts, airborne particulate also affects the environment. It can contribute to the degradation of ecosystems, harm wildlife, and reduce visibility. For example, when particulate matter settles on soil and water bodies, it can alter their chemical composition, affecting plant and animal life. Furthermore, airborne particulate plays a role in climate change by influencing cloud formation and precipitation patterns.To address the challenges posed by airborne particulate, governments and organizations around the world are implementing various measures. These include stricter emissions regulations for vehicles and industries, promoting cleaner energy sources, and encouraging public transportation and cycling.
